Camille Paoletta, Radiation Therapy Class of 2026, received one of HRS (School of Health and Rehabilitation Sciences)’ highest honors – the Award of Merit.
This prestigious award is earned by the top 3% of undergraduates from the School of Health and Rehabilitation Sciences who have demonstrated academic, research, and professional excellence.
Camille also graduated with honors and with research distinction, all while completing a rigorous academic and clinical course load.

On March 25th, OSRT Junior Board Chair Allison Stokes provided opponent testimony before the Senate Health Committee on behalf of OSRT, sharing concerns regarding Senate Bill 324, which proposes allowing nurse practitioners to supervise GXMOs. Another successful Transcranial Doppler (TCD) lab! 💪
Nicholas Tomson and Laura Vidmar led two scanning stations for senior sonography students to practice locating and identifying intracranial cerebral arteries.
Students also created a model of the intracranial arterial circulation to enhance their understanding of the anatomy, normal flow dynamics, and collateral circulation.
